Young Star FC hammered Gonuzaga FC in Lakes Governor’s Tournament Cup on Sunday afternoon, winning two-nil at Rumbek Freedom Square.

Sabit Mangui, the acting coach of Young Star FC, told Good News Radio that he was proud with the performances of his team adding that they deserved the victory.

He said the team has three points and two goals which is a good start.

Mr. Mangui said he has high expectations of winning all the games.

He expressed disappointment with the referee’s performance allowing the adversaries to play a tough game injuring the team’s star.

Abraham Mapuor Mathiang, who coaches Gonuzaga FC, said his team played very hard to win but could not manage due to some obstacles experienced during the match.

He blamed the referee for the final result.

Mr. Mapuor said he expected his team to win.

He called upon the football administration to teach the football rules to the referees.

He urged the football authorities in Lakes State to promote the sport in order to nurture the talents of young stars in the State.

The Governor’s Tournament Cup is a daily competition involving 16 teams that began on November 16 and is expected to end on December 25.
